Linux下的虛擬化技術:KVM vs Xen
讓客戶滿意是我們工作的目標,不斷超越客戶的期望值來自于我們對這個行業(yè)的熱愛。我們立志把好的技術通過有效、簡單的方式提供給客戶,將通過不懈努力成為客戶在信息化領域值得信任、有價值的長期合作伙伴,公司提供的服務項目有:空間域名、雅安服務器托管、營銷軟件、網(wǎng)站建設、德興網(wǎng)站維護、網(wǎng)站推廣。
在現(xiàn)代的云計算環(huán)境中,虛擬化技術變得越來越重要。虛擬化技術允許多個虛擬機在單個物理服務器上運行,提高了計算機的效率和資源利用率。在Linux環(huán)境下,KVM和Xen是最流行的虛擬化解決方案之一。本文將介紹KVM和Xen的技術知識點,并比較它們之間的異同點。
KVM技術知識點
KVM是一種開放源代碼的完全虛擬化解決方案,它利用Linux內(nèi)核中的虛擬化技術實現(xiàn)。KVM可以將宿主機器的硬件資源虛擬化為多個虛擬機,每個虛擬機都有自己的操作系統(tǒng)和獨立的應用程序。下面是一些KVM的技術知識點:
1. 完全虛擬化:KVM是一種完全虛擬化解決方案,這意味著它可以在虛擬機上運行任何操作系統(tǒng),包括Windows、Linux和BSD等,而不需要對其進行修改。
2. 節(jié)省資源:KVM使用宿主機器的內(nèi)核,因此它可以更有效地使用CPU、內(nèi)存和存儲資源,從而提高服務器的資源利用率。
3. 虛擬網(wǎng)絡:KVM支持多種虛擬網(wǎng)絡模式,包括網(wǎng)絡橋接、NAT和單獨的虛擬網(wǎng)絡,這使得虛擬機可以在不同的網(wǎng)絡環(huán)境中運行。
4. 快照:KVM支持快照功能,這意味著管理員可以在不影響生產(chǎn)環(huán)境的情況下測試和修改虛擬機。
Xen技術知識點
Xen是一種裸機虛擬化解決方案,它可以在物理硬件上運行多個虛擬機。Xen的設計目標是提供高性能和安全的虛擬化環(huán)境。下面是一些Xen的技術知識點:
1. 裸機虛擬化:Xen是一種裸機虛擬化解決方案,它直接運行在硬件上,因此可以提供更好的性能和響應速度。
2. 核心虛擬化:Xen使用核心虛擬化技術來實現(xiàn)虛擬機,這允許它直接訪問物理硬件,從而提高了性能和安全性。
3. 多工作負載:Xen可以運行多個虛擬機,支持不同的操作系統(tǒng)和應用程序,這使得它非常適合運行多個工作負載。
4. 支持硬件虛擬化:Xen支持硬件虛擬化技術,這意味著它可以在不同的處理器體系結構上運行,從而提高了可移植性。
KVM和Xen的異同點
雖然KVM和Xen都是Linux下的虛擬化解決方案,但它們之間有很多不同之處。下面是一些KVM和Xen之間的異同點:
1. 輕量級VS重量級:KVM是一個輕量級的虛擬化解決方案,它只需要一個Linux內(nèi)核就可以運行。而Xen是一個重量級的解決方案,它需要在宿主機器上安裝一個特殊的hypervisor,這增加了維護和管理的難度。
2. 完全虛擬化VS裸機虛擬化:KVM是一種完全虛擬化解決方案,它可以在虛擬機上運行任何操作系統(tǒng)。而Xen是一種裸機虛擬化解決方案,它只能在被授權的操作系統(tǒng)上運行。
3. 性能VS安全性:KVM的性能比Xen好,因為它使用輕量級的虛擬化技術。而Xen的安全性比KVM好,因為它使用裸機虛擬化技術,可以更好地隔離虛擬機之間的安全隱患。
4. 社區(qū)支持VS商業(yè)支持:KVM是一個開放源代碼的項目,由Linux社區(qū)維護和支持。而Xen是一個商業(yè)項目,由Citrix公司維護和支持。
結論
KVM和Xen都是優(yōu)秀的虛擬化解決方案,在不同的應用場景下都有其獨特的優(yōu)勢。如果您需要一種輕量級的虛擬化解決方案,并且需要為多個操作系統(tǒng)提供支持,那么您應該選擇KVM。如果您需要一種安全性更高的虛擬化解決方案,并且需要在裸機上運行虛擬機,那么您應該選擇Xen。無論您選擇哪種虛擬化技術,都需要對其進行適當?shù)呐渲煤凸芾?,以確保其安全性和性能。
標題名稱:Linux下的虛擬化技術KVMvsXen
標題網(wǎng)址:http://www.rwnh.cn/article25/dgpheji.html
成都網(wǎng)站建設公司_創(chuàng)新互聯(lián),為您提供網(wǎng)頁設計公司、Google、ChatGPT、微信小程序、小程序開發(fā)、網(wǎng)站改版
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)